Before booking, compare provider supervision, medication availability, lab requirements, follow-up cadence, pharmacy policies, insurance rules, and total monthly cost so you are not judging the clinic on star rating alone.

Medical workflow

Ask who reviews intake, labs, prescriptions, side effects, dose changes, and follow-up

A local listing is not enough to establish clinical supervision quality.

Medication and pharmacy

Confirm GLP-1 availability, branded vs compounded options, pharmacy type, lot testing, and refill rules

Medication access and pharmacy source can change faster than directory data.

Cost and coverage

Ask whether quoted pricing includes consultation, labs, medication, follow-up, shipping, and cancellation terms

The most common patient mismatch is comparing monthly prices that include different services.

What to Expect

1

You can schedule a consultation or visit during walk-in hours for initial weight loss evaluation. The provider will review your medical history, current health conditions, and weight loss goals. Basic lab work may be ordered to ensure you're a good candidate for GLP-1 medications.

2

Once treatment begins, you'll have regular check-ins to monitor progress and adjust medications. The clinic's walk-in availability means you can get care when you need it, whether for routine follow-ups or addressing concerns. They coordinate weight loss treatment with any other medical care you receive at their practice.
